To a round bottom flask equipped with a magnetic stir bar was added 3-fluoro-4-(7H-pyrrolo[2,3-d]pyrimidin-4-yloxy)-phenylamine (0.07 g, 0.29 mmol, 1.0 eq.), 1-(4-fluoro-phenylcarbamoyl)-cyclopropanecarboxylic acid (0.105 g, 0.32 mmol), HATU (0.304 g, 0.58 mmol), triethylamine (0.13 ml, 0.87 mmol), and anhydrous DMF (3 ml). The reaction mixture was stirred at room temperature overnight. The reaction mixture was diluted with H2O (50 ml) and extracted with CHCl3 (3×). The combined CHCl3 extractions were washed with H2O (1×), sat'd NaHCO3 (2×), 10% LiCl (3×), sat'd NaCl (1×), dried (Na2SO4), and concentrated in vacuo. The resulting crude residue was purified by HPLC to yield N-(4-fluorophenyl)-N′-[3-fluoro-4-(7H-pyrrolo[2,3-d]pyrimidin-4-yloxy)phenyl]-cyclopropane-1,1-dicarboxamide as a white solid (0.011 g, 9.0% yield). 1H NMR (400 MHz, DMSO): 9.59 (bs, 1H), 8.47 (s, 1H), 7.85 (m, 2H), 7.65 (m, 3H), 7.48 (d, 1H), 7.36 (t, 1H), 7.19 (d, 1H), 7.15 (t, 3H), 1.44 (s, 5H); MS (ESI) for C23H17F2N5O3: 450 (MH+).
